کتاب مقدمه‌ای بر مسابقات برنامه‌نویسی

کتاب « مقدمه‌ای بر مسابقات برنامه‌نویسی » مجموعه‌ای کامل از ابزارهای موردِ نیاز برای تبدیل شدن به یک برنامه‌نویس کارآمد و حرفه‌ای برای حل مسأله‌های گوناگون الگوریتمی است. همچنین به نوعی کامل کنندهٔ درس‌های برنامه‌نویسی، ساختمان داده و طراحی الگوریتم است و دربردارندهٔ نکته‌های ساده و همچنین دشواری است که اغلب در این درس‌ها به آنها کمتر پرداخته می‌شود ولی برنامه‌نویس به آنها نیاز دارد. کتاب حاضر خواننده را برای مسابقه‌های برنامه¬نویسی مانند ای-سی-ام آماده می¬سازد. این کتاب دربردارندهٔ هفت فصل است. در فصل‌های آغازین به معرفی مفاهیم اصلی و همچنین آشنایی با ورودی و خروجی استاندارد، کار با پرونده، میانگیرها و چگونگی به کارگیری آن‌ها پرداخته می‌شود. سپس به کتابخانه‌های استاندارد سی++ و ساختمان‌داده‌های کاربردی پرداخته می‌شود. در ادامه مجموعه‌ای متنوع از الگوریتم‌ها بررسی شده و به کمک ساختمان‌داده‌های معرفی شده، پیاده‌سازی آن‌ها انجام می‌شود؛ در این میان، به بررسی نکات ظریفی که در هر یک نهفته است نیز پرداخته می‌شود. ترتیب فصل‌های کتاب به شکلی برگزیده شده است که خواننده همراه با کتاب، سطح خود را بهبود بخشیده و به طور کامل با کتاب همراه شود. در این کتاب، دسته‌ای گسترده از الگوریتم‌ها پیاده‌سازی و بررسی می‌شود.


عنوان و نام پديدآور: مقدمه‌ای بر مسابقات برنامه‌نویسی/ نویسندگان احمد یوسفان ... [و دیگران].

‏مشخصات نشر: کاشان: شاسوسا، ‏‫۱۳۹۵.‬‬

‏مشخصات ظاهری: ‏‫۴۷۷ ص.‬: مصور، جدول، نمودار.

‏شابک: ۹۷۸-۶۰۰-۶۴۴۰-۸۷-۳

‏وضعیت فهرست نویسی: فیپا

نویسندگان احمد یوسفان، محسن بیگلری، فائزه میرزائی، امین بابادی.

‏رده بندی کنگره: QA ۷۶/۶/م۷ ۱۳۹۵ ‏رده بندی دیویی: ‏‫‭‬‮‭۰۰۱/۶۴۲

‏شماره کتابشناسی ملی: ‭۴۳۳۰۵۹۰‬

بها: ۱۵۰۰۰ تومان

نشر شاسوسا: کاشان ـ ميدان امام حسين(ع) ـ مجتمع الماس شهر ـ واحد ۱۰۲؛ صندوق پستي: ۳۱۳۵ ـ ۸۷۱۳۵ تلفکس: ۵۵۳۱۹۷۷۰ ـ ۰۳۱؛ همراه: ۰۹۳۶۵۱۱۱۳۶۵ پست الکترونيکي: shasoosapub@yahoo.com